
Conservation Procedures
Conservation procedures are organized steps taken to protect, manage, and restore natural resources like water, land, and wildlife. They aim to prevent waste, reduce environmental impact, and ensure resources remain available for future generations. This can include practices like sustainable farming, wildlife habitats protection, pollution control, recycling, and responsible land use planning. By following these procedures, we help preserve ecosystems, maintain biodiversity, and promote a healthy environment while balancing human needs. Effective conservation involves careful planning, monitoring, and community involvement to ensure resources are used wisely and sustainably.
